Navin Chaddha, a managing director at Mayfield, believes that AI has the potential to transform industries like consulting, law, and accounting. With AI-powered tools, companies can achieve software-like margins in labor-intensive sectors. Chaddha highlights the importance of startups focusing on underserved markets rather than competing directly with industry giants like Accenture.
The AI revolution in traditional industries
Chaddha emphasizes the significant role that AI can play in reimagining business operations. By automating repetitive tasks, AI can allow for a more efficient and cost-effective approach to work. He envisions a future where AI and humans collaborate to achieve better outcomes, ultimately reshaping the way businesses operate.
The impact of AI on small businesses
Instead of targeting established consulting and IT companies, Chaddha suggests that startups should cater to the needs of small businesses that cannot afford traditional knowledge workers. By providing services on an outcome-based pricing model, companies can leverage AI to streamline processes and improve efficiency.
